Показать сообщение отдельно
Старый 06.11.2006, 16:12   #8  
Rimantas is offline
Rimantas
Участник
 
304 / 16 (1) ++
Регистрация: 30.04.2004
Адрес: Utena , Lithuania
Цитата:
Сообщение от kashperuk Посмотреть сообщение
В приведенном Вами коде не проходит условие:

for ( Table = InventSum_ds.getFirst(1); Table ; Table = InventSum_ds.getNext() )

Если, к примеру, поменять его на Table.ItemId, то записи будут перебираться.
А сохранять нужно помимо кода номенклатуры и код аналитики текущей строки.

А вообще, я бы сделал через Map или Set, к примеру - добавил бы edit метод первой колонкой, который сохранял бы в MAP текущую строку при установке галочки и удалял бы значения оттуда при снятии галочки.
Попробуем с Table.ItemId . Как новичоку - MAP ещё трудновато понять . А можно кусочек примера на ето ?

С уважением , Римантас